How they compare

Singapore currently reports 80.5% against 80.3% in Myanmar, a difference of 0.2%.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 19 shared years of data; in 1971 it was Singapore ahead.

Myanmar ranks 86th and Singapore ranks 84th of 200 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Myanmar averaged higher in 2 and Singapore in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Myanmar Singapore Difference Ahead
1970s 43.1% 66.1% 23.1% Singapore
1980s 58.5% 69.8% 11.2% Singapore
1990s 66.1% 76.6% 10.6% Singapore
2000s 83.5% 81.2% 2.3% Myanmar
2010s 81.8% 80.5% 1.3% Myanmar

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
